What is the difference between Content Creator vs Social Media Manager?

AspectContent CreatorSocial Media Manager
Primary RoleCreates original content such as videos, images, blogs for various platformsDevelops and implements social media strategies, manages accounts, and analyzes engagement
Skills & CredentialsCreative skills, basic editing, storytelling; no specific certifications requiredMarketing knowledge, analytics, social media tools; often marketing or communications background
Work EnvironmentIndependent or team-based content production, often freelance or in-houseOffice or remote, managing multiple social channels and campaigns

While both roles focus on online content, a Content Creator primarily produces original material to engage audiences, whereas a Social Media Manager strategizes and manages social platforms to grow brand presence. The roles often overlap but serve different functions within digital marketing.

What are some common challenges content creators face when managing multiple projects or platforms?

Content Creators often juggle several projects and platforms at once, which can make time management and consistency challenging. Balancing the unique requirements of each channel—such as adapting tone, format, and posting frequency—requires strong organizational skills. Additionally, staying up-to-date with trends and algorithms while meeting deadlines can be demanding. Collaborating effectively with designers, marketers, and other team members is key to ensuring cohesive and high-quality output across all platforms.

What is a content creator?

A Content Creator is a professional who produces engaging and relevant material for digital platforms, such as blogs, social media, websites, or video channels. Their work can include writing articles, creating videos, designing graphics, or producing podcasts to attract and engage audiences. Content Creators often tailor their material to suit the target audience and platform, using creativity and strategy to achieve marketing or communication goals. They may work independently or as part of a larger marketing or media team.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a content creator,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Content Creator, you need strong writing, editing, and storytelling abilities, often supported by experience in digital media or a related field. Familiarity with content management systems (CMS), social media platforms, SEO tools, and basic graphic or video editing software is typically required. Creativity, adaptability, and effective communication are standout soft skills for connecting with audiences and responding to changing trends. These skills are essential for producing engaging, high-quality content that drives audience growth and meets organizational goals.
